Ed Lopez, Head of ETF Product at VanEck, joins Let's Talk ETFs for a special end-of-year episode - our final one of 2019. One of the ETF industry's brightest lights, Ed walks listeners through VanEck's unique innovation process - and how the firm has managed to continually innovate over the years. We take a deep dive into many of VanEck's best performing funds - from gold miners (GDX) (GDXJ) to unique fixed income (ANGL), sector (ESPO) and thematic (MOAT) (MOTI) strategies.Show Notes:2:15 - What is it about the culture at VanEck that has allowed the firm to remain at the forefront of innovation?7:45 - Process for deciding what/when to launch a new ETF12:45 - Genesis of funds where similar types of funds already existed (OUNZ) (RTH) (ISRA) 19:45 - Why hasn't VanEck jumped on the smart beta bandwagon?26:30 - Was self indexing just about cost cutting?
